Buddhism Awareness Week in Kansas City!
Here's a big shout-out to the Kansas City sangha, which has organized a week of programs and activities to raise awareness of Buddhism in the Kansas City metropolitan area. Activities include a special tour of the Buddhist art collection at the Nelson Atkins Museum, a talk by Lama Surya Das, and a viewing of the film “10 Questions for The Dalai Lama.”
I think this is a marvelous idea, especially if several Buddhist groups in an area pool their resources to offer a variety of programs. This could not only raise awareness of Buddhism, but also would be great for people who might be interested in Buddhism but who are shy about making that first visit to a Buddhist temple.
